Swenson (MICH), Baris (MSU) and Djuric (USC) receive final weekly honors of the seasonROSEMONT, Ill. – The Big Ten Conference has announced its men’s tennis weekly awards for matches played April 15-19, 2026.Co-Player of the WeekBjorn Swenson, MichiganSr. – North Oaks, Minn. – Mounds View HSWent 4-0 overall (2-0 singles, 2-0 doubles) as No. 39-ranked Michigan swept Purdue and No. 55 Indiana by 4-0 scores in Ann Arbor, Mich.Won 41 of 59 games played for a .695 winning percentageClinched match point (for the sixth time this season) against Purdue with a 6-2, 5-7, 6-1 win over Henrik Villanger at No. 2 singles; also secured the doubles point against PurdueDropped one game against Indiana in a win at No. 2 singles in his final home matchEarns his second Player of the Week Award of the season (also won on January 14)Last Wolverine named Big Ten Player of the Week: Max Dahlin (February 11, 2026)Co-Player of the WeekOzan Baris, Michigan StateSr. – Okemos, Mich. – Okemos HSCompiled a 4-0 overall record (2-0 singles, 2-0 doubles) to lead No. 23 Michigan State to wins over No. 55 Indiana and PurdueDefeated Purdue’s Maj Premzl, 7-6 (7-4), 6-2 at No. 3 singles to clinch match point in his final home match, giving Michigan State its first Big Ten Championship since 1967Recorded wins at No. 3 singles and No. 2 doubles versus Indiana as Michigan State rallied for its 10th win of the season against a ranked opponentJoined forces with Matthew Forbes to post a pair of victories at No. 2 doublesCollects his fifth career Player of the Week award and second of the seasonLast Spartan tabbed Big Ten Player of the Week: Aristotelis Thanos (April 1, 2026)Freshman of the WeekBranko Djuric, USCFr. – Budva Montenegro – SMS Danilo KisFinished undefeated on the week with a 4-0 overall record (2-0 singles, 2-0 doubles)Locked down match point in back-to-back wins for No. 20 USC against Washington and No. 51 OregonWon a pair of road singles matches on center court in straight setsTeamed with Connor Church and Max Exsted to post two wins at No. 2 doubles; captured the doubles point versus WashingtonReceives his third Big Ten weekly honor of the season, having previously been named Freshman of the Week on March 11 and Player of the Week on April 16Last Trojan chosen Big Ten Freshman of the Week: Max Exsted (April 8, 2026)2025-26 Big Ten Men’s Tennis Player of the WeekSept. 17P: Ozan Baris, Sr., MSUF: Adam Jilly, Fr., ILLSept. 24P: Nikita Filin, So., OSUOct. 1P: Aidan Kim, Jr., OSUF: Sam Olszakowski, OREOct. 8P: Nicholas Steglehner, Sr., MICHF: Arnav Bhandari, Fr., MICHOct. 15P: Sam Landau, Sr., INDF: Jeri Lassila, Fr., NEBOct. 22P: Spencer Johnson, Jr., UCLAF: Max Dahlin, R-Fr., MICHNov. 5P: David Saye, Sr., MSUNov. 12P: Jack Anthrop, Sr., OSUF: Max Dahlin, R-Fr., MICHJan. 14P: Bjorn Swenson, Sr., MICHF: Max Exsted, Fr., USCJan. 21P: Alex Okonkwo, Jr., OSUF: Sasha Colleu, Fr., ILLJan. 28P: Alexander Bernard, Sr., OSUF: Jeri Lassila, Fr., NEBF: Max Exsted, Fr., USCFeb. 4P: Nikita Filin, So., OSUF: Cooper Han, Fr., NUFeb. 11P: Max Dahlin, R-Fr., MICHF: Max Dahlin, R-Fr., MICHFeb. 18P: Jack Anthrop, Sr., OSUF: Kyle Chesman, Fr., PSUFeb. 25P: William Mroz, Sr., ILLF: Max Exsted, Fr., USCMarch 4P: Gabriel Debru, Fr., ILLF: Adam Jilly, Fr., ILLMarch 11P: Zach Viiala, R-So., ILLF: Branko Djuric, Fr., USCMarch 18P: Matthew Forbes, So., MSUF: Adam Jilly, Fr., ILLMarch 25P: Nikita Filin, So., OSUF: Cassius Chinlund, R-Fr., UCLAApril 1P: Aristotelis Thanos, R-Sr., MSUP: Emon van Loben Sels, R-Jr., UCLAF: Kyle Chesman, Fr., PSUApril 8P: Cyrus Mahjoob, Jr., NUF: Max Exsted, Fr., USCApril 16P: Branko Djuric, Fr., USCF: Gabriel Debru, Fr., ILLApril 20P: Bjorn Swenson, Sr., MICHP: Ozan Baris, Sr., MSUF: Branko Djuric, Fr., USC
